The Problem of Saitama’s Human Status

The first rule of the notebook is that the human whose name is written shall die. For a Light Yagami vs Saitama scenario, this is the most important detail. Saitama frequently refers to himself as a human. He goes grocery shopping, pays rent, and worries about his ranking in the Hero Association. On the surface, he fits every criteria required for the notebook to function.

However, the “limiter” concept in One Punch Man suggests he has broken past the boundaries of his species. If breaking his limiter transformed him into something else, the Death Note might simply fail. There is no precedent in Death Note for a human who has evolved into a different state of existence. This creates a massive loophole that Light Yagami would struggle to close without experimentation.

Finding the Name of the Caped Baldy

Another major hurdle in a Light Yagami vs Saitama confrontation is the identity of the target. Unlike Goku, Saitama is a registered hero with a public profile. His name is “Saitama,” and it is listed in the Hero Association database. Light could easily find this information using a simple computer search. He would not need to spend weeks investigating or stalking his prey.

The question then becomes whether “Saitama” is his full and true name. In the One Punch Man world, we never hear a family name for the protagonist. If the Death Note requires a first and last name to be effective, Light might find himself stuck. He would have to track down Saitama’s birth records or find old school documents. If Saitama truly has no surname, the notebook would likely accept his single name as his complete identity.

Can a Heart Attack Stop a Gag Character?

The most common cause of death in the notebook is a heart attack. When analyzing Light Yagami vs Saitama, we have to consider Saitama’s internal durability. He has survived the vacuum of space and the heat of atmospheric reentry. His internal organs seem to be just as invincible as his skin. It is possible that his heart is simply too strong to stop beating.

Saitama often functions on “gag logic,” meaning he is as strong as the joke requires him to be. If the joke is that he is too bored to die, the Death Note might produce no result. We have seen him swat away planet-busting attacks like they were flies. A sudden spike in blood pressure or a cardiac arrest might feel like nothing more than a minor itch to him. This invincibility makes him a nightmare for a strategist like Light.

The Speed of the One Punch

If Light manages to write the name, the 40-second countdown begins. In a Light Yagami vs Saitama battle, 40 seconds is more than enough time for Saitama to travel across the planet. If Saitama is aware of the threat, he can end the fight instantly. He moves at speeds that warp the very fabric of space. Light would be incapacitated before he could even finish the last stroke of his pen.

The only way Light wins is if he remains completely anonymous. He would have to treat Saitama like a distant target rather than a direct opponent. However, Saitama has a strange kind of intuition. He often finds himself exactly where he needs to be. If Light’s killing spree starts affecting the grocery store sales, Saitama might accidentally stumble upon his location.
